Here's what we have done on Royal Caribbean, and it should be fine on Celebrity as well. We brought decorations for a table, banners, balloons, and even games to play with us. We bought a birthday cake from the cruise line in advance to be delivered to the main dining room at lunch on the birthday day. After we got on board, I went to the maitre d' of the dining room and asked for a small area to be set aside for us for lunch that day (there were about 15 people). They were very helpful. The dining room told me to come in about 1/2 hour before they opened for lunch so we could decorate the area as a surprise for the birthday boy. So we went in, decorated, put out presents, and made sure the cake got there (this was the hardest part). Then his mom brought him to lunch as if it were a regular lunch and he was very surprised!

 

We have done this twice for birthdays and once for an anniversary.

 

I don't know how old your twins are, but I am sure they would like to be "surprised" with a party, even if it is just the immediate family.

 

You can still do the evening thing with the waiters. Kids don't mind twice!
